Are the Museums and Historical Sights Better in Austin or Niagara Falls?

Austin
Niagara Falls

Austin is notable for its sights and museums. However, Niagara Falls is a mediocre city for its museums and history.

Austin offers many unique museums, sights, and landmarks that will make for a memorable trip. Austin has a number of great museums and sights including the Blanton Museum of Art, the Mexic-Arte Museum, and the Bob Bullock Texas State History Museum. There's also a huge supply of local art galleries. Perhaps the most notable landmark in town is the beautiful Texas Capital Building

While most people don't head to Niagara Falls specifically for the museums and attractions, it does offer a few options. The Niagara Falls History Museum is one of the best museums in the area. There are also more touristy museums and attractions that you can visit as well. There's also a butterfly conservancy that is worth checking out.


Is the Food Better in Austin or Niagara Falls? Which Destination has the Best Restaurants?

Austin
Niagara Falls

Austin is an amazing city to visit for its local cuisine and restaurants. Also, Niagara Falls is not as famous, but is still a good city to visit for its restaurants.

For foodies, Austin is an obvious choice, as it is one of the food capitals of the world. It is credited with being the original food truck city and you'll find many diverse food truck options around town. There is also amazing Mexican food, world renowned Texas barbecue, and many modern restaurants that reflect the city's culinary influence.

Niagara Falls is becoming an appealing option for foodies. It's an iconic Canadian destination so, of course, you should try all things Canadian while you're in town. Maple syrup, poutine, butter tart, and beavertail (fried dough) are all things that should be on your list. Also make sure you sample some of the local game meat.

Is Austin or Niagara Falls Better for Nightlife?

Austin
Niagara Falls

Austin is an amazing city to visit for nightlife and partying. Also, Niagara Falls is not as famous, but is still a good city to visit for its evening party scene.

Austin has a colorful and one-of-a-kind nightlife scene. It's nightlife is centered around its thriving live music scene. Head for Sixth Street for some of the most popular bars and clubs. There are also many music festivals and outdoor concerts, particularly during the summer months. Popular bars and clubs around town include the White Horse, the Rose Room, and Antone's Nightclub.

With a handful of venues, visitors can find a fairly lively vibe in Niagara Falls. There's a decent concentration of clubs, pubs, and bars around town that keep things fun late into the evening.

Is Austin or Niagara Falls Better for Families?

Austin
Niagara Falls

Niagara Falls is a world-class destination for its family-friendly activities. Also, Austin is still popular, but not quite as popular for its kid-friendly activities.

Niagara Falls is an amazing family-friendly city to visit. The views and setting are spectacular, and kids will love the boat tours or taking a ride on the Whirlpool Aero Car. There's also an indoor waterpark, a butterfly conservatory, and plenty of nature to explore.

Austin offers lots of family activities. The city is a popular destination for young travelers, but there are also some family-friendly activities like Barton Springs, Zilker Park, and several natural swimming holes. There's a number of nice parks around town that are great for kids of all ages.

Which place is cheaper, Niagara Falls or Austin?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ations. These travel costs come from the actual spending of real travelers.

  • Austin Prices
    USA Prices
    Niagara Falls Prices
    Canada Prices
  • Average Daily Cost Per person, per day
    Austin $167
    Niagara Falls $149

The average daily cost (per person) in Austin is $167, while the average daily cost in Niagara Falls is $149.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. Should I visit Austin or Niagara Falls in the Winter?

Both Niagara Falls and Austin are popular destinations to visit in the winter with plenty of activities. The winter months attract visitors to Austin because of the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ine. Also, the museums, the shopping scene, and the cuisine are the main draw to Niagara Falls this time of year.

It's quite cold in Niagara Falls in the winter. Austin is much warmer than Niagara Falls in the winter. The daily temperature in Austin averages around 51°F (11°C) in January, and Niagara Falls fluctuates around -4°C (26°F).

Austin usually receives more sunshine than Niagara Falls during winter. Austin gets 163 hours of sunny skies, while Niagara Falls receives 89 hours of full sun in the winter.

In January, Austin usually receives less rain than Niagara Falls. Austin gets 1.9 inches (48 mm) of rain, while Niagara Falls receives 52 mm (2 in) of rain each month for the winter.


  • Winter Average Temperatures January
    Austin 51°F (11°C) 
    Niagara Falls -4°C (26°F)
